Roosters Piri-Piri
Profile
Roosters Piri-Piri in London, London, is a local fast food shop. They are experienced in providing fast food, chips, fried chicken and burgers. Roosters Piri-Piri fast food shop reviews can be added using the form below.
Map
Google Map of Roosters Piri-Piri address:124 Broadway,London,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.